
手把手教你玩转API代理地址
搞网络项目的兄弟都懂,API接口调用时经常遇到IP被封的糟心事。这时候就得靠代理IP来救场,今儿咱们就拿ipipgo家的服务打个样,教你怎么把代理IP整到项目里。
一、注册账号别犯懒
头一步得去ipipgo官网注册,他们家不用填一堆麻烦信息,手机号+验证码就能搞定。注册完别急着下单,先到开发者中心把API密钥给复制出来,这玩意儿相当于你的专属通行证。
Python示例(记得替换成自己的密钥)
import requests
api_key = "your_api_key_here"
response = requests.get(f"https://api.ipipgo.com/getip?key={api_key}")
print(response.text)
二、配置代理有门道
拿到IP地址后,重点看这段返回数据:
| 字段 | 说明 |
|---|---|
| proxy_ip | 实际代理地址 |
| port | 连接端口号 |
| expire_time | 失效时间(别等过期了才换) |
实战中推荐用动态轮换策略,举个栗子:每处理50次请求就自动换个新IP,这样既稳当又省钱。
三、客户端配置妙招
遇到需要手动设置的情况,记住这个万能格式:
协议类型://用户名:密码@代理IP:端口
举个实际栗子
http://user123:pass456@103.88.45.12:8080
在代码里配置的话,推荐用环境变量存密码,别傻乎乎写死在代码里。要是用Python的requests库,可以这么搞:
proxies = {
"http": "http://user:pass@ip:port",
"https": "http://user:pass@ip:port"
}
response = requests.get(url, proxies=proxies)
四、套餐选择小窍门
ipipgo家套餐分三种,咱们直接说人话:
- 动态住宅(标准):适合小规模爬虫,7块多1G流量能用好久
- 动态住宅(企业):团队作战用这个,稳定性更顶
- 静态住宅:长期项目必备,35块包月固定IP
新手建议先买动态标准版试水,等业务量上来再升级。他们家有个隐藏福利——首次充值送调试时长,这个官网没明说但实测有效。
五、常见坑点QA
Q:IP突然连不上咋整?
A:先检查返回的过期时间,超过就得重新获取。如果刚获取的IP就不能用,立马联系客服换线路
Q:https网站报证书错误?
A:在请求头里加个verify=False参数,不过有些严格网站可能检测这个,建议改用他们的TK专线
Q:怎么判断该用静态还是动态?
A:抢票抢课用动态,长期挂机用静态。实在拿不准就找客服要测试IP,他们家的技术支持回复贼快
六、冷门技巧大放送
1. 在请求头里随机切换User-Agent,配合代理IP效果翻倍
2. 遇到高频检测的网站,试试他们家独享静态IP+延迟发送组合拳
3. 海外业务直接上跨境专线,速度能提30%不止
4. 月底流量用不完可以申请结转,这个得找人工客服特别申请
最后叨叨句,代理IP不是万能药,得配合反反爬策略才能事半功倍。ipipgo家的智能切换模式实测好用,能自动避开被ban的IP段,这个功能很多家都要额外收费的,他们直接白送。

